Three available adjustments for your memory Seat:
Driver Seating Position: Save your favorite seating position to drive in! Whether it gives you the most comfort, or sense of safety, the memory seat function won’t forget your favorite spot!
Driver Mirror Position:Â Yep! You can adjust your side mirrors so it saves with your favorite seating position. This is exceptionally awesome especially if you have multiple people in your household using your vehicle!
Active Driving Display: If you have Mazda’s Heads-Up-Display (Active Driving Display) feature which is available on the GT onward in most Mazda models, you can save your preferences to your memory seat as well!
